CHƯƠNG 6
THIẾT KẾ HỆ THỐNG
ĐIỀU KHIỂN LIÊN TỤC
Thiết kế hệ thống dùng Bode
R(s)
C(s)
+
Gc(s)
G(s)
-
Bộ điều khiển sớm pha → cải thiện chất lượng quá độ
1 + αTs
G C (s) = K C
(α > 1)
1 + Ts
Biểu đồ Bode khâu sớm pha
20log(K C ) + 20log(α)
20log(K C ) + 10log(α)
20log(K C )
ωmax =
ϕmax
1
T α
ϕmax
α −1
= arcsin
÷
α +1
1 αT
ωmax
1T
Thiết kế hệ thống dùng Bode
R(s)
C(s)
+
Gc(s)
G(s)
-
Bộ điều khiển trễ pha → cải thiện chất lượng xác lập
1 + αTs
G C (s) = K C
(α < 1)
1 + Ts
Biểu đồ Bode khâu trễ pha
20log(K C )
20log(K C ) + 10log(α)
20log(K C ) + 20log(α)
ωmin =
ϕmin
1
T α
ϕmin
α −1
= arcsin
÷
α +1
1 αT
ωmin
1T
Các bước thiết kế khâu sớm pha dùng Bode
•
Bước 1: Xác định KC để thỏa yêu cầu sai số xác lập
K *p
K *v K *a
KC =
=
=
Kp Kv Ka
•
Bước 2: Đặt G1(s) = KC*G(s) . Vẽ Bode G1(s)
•
Bước 3: Xác định tần số cắt biên G1(s) : ω c
Các bước thiết kế khâu sớm pha dùng Bode
•
Bước 4: Xác định độ dự trữ pha G1(s) : ΦM
•
Bước 5: Xác định góc pha cần bù :
ϕmax = ΦM − ΦM + θ
*
*
0
0
ΦM : độ dự trữ pha mong muốn, θ = 5 : 20
•
Bước 6: Tính α :
1 + sin ϕmax
α=
1 − sin ϕmax
Các bước thiết kế khâu sớm pha dùng Bode
•
Bước 7: Xác định tần số cắt mới dựa vào điều kiện :
L1 ( ωC' ) = −10log ( α )
•
•
Bước 8: Tính T :
T=
1
ω
'
C
α
Bước 9: Kiểm tra hệ thống thỏa mãn độ dự trữ biên không? Nếu không quay
lại Bước 5.
Ví dụ 1
Sơ đồ điều khiển
40
G(s) = 2
s (s + 10)
R(s)
C(s)
+
Gc(s)
G(s)
-
•
Thiết kế GC(s) sao cho sau khi thiết kế hệ thống thỏa yêu cầu:
K *a = 10, ΦM* ≥ 200 , GM* ≥ 5dB
Ví dụ 2
Sơ đồ điều khiển
R(s)
16
G(s) =
(s + 2) 2 (25s + 1)
C(s)
+
Gc(s)
G(s)
-
•
Thiết kế GC(s) sao cho sau khi thiết kế hệ thống thỏa yêu cầu: có
sai số sác lập đối với ngõ vào hàm nấc 5% và
ΦM* ≥ 500 , GM* ≥ 20dB
Các bước thiết kế khâu trễ pha dùng Bode
•
Bước 1: Xác định KC để thỏa yêu cầu sai số xác lập
K *p
K *v K *a
KC =
=
=
Kp Kv Ka
•
Bước 2: Đặt G1(s) = KC*G(s) . Vẽ Bode G1(s)
Các bước thiết kế khâu sớm pha dùng Bode
•
Bước 3: Xác định tần số cắt biên mới dựa vào điều kiện:
ϕ (ω
) = −180
'
0
*
ΦM : độ dự trữ pha mong
1 muốn,
C θ = 50 : 200
•
+ ΦM + θ
*
Bước 4: Tính α từ điều kiện :
L1 ( ωC' ) = −20log ( α )
Các bước thiết kế khâu sớm pha dùng Bode
•
Bước 5: Chọn zero khâu hiệu chỉnh:
1
'
<< ωC → αT
αT
•
Bước 6: Tính T :
•
Bước 7: Kiểm tra hệ thống thỏa mãn độ dự trữ biên không? Nếu không quay
lại Bước 3.
αT
T=
α
Ví dụ 3
Sơ đồ điều khiển
R(s)
10s + 1
G(s) =
s(s + 10) 2
C(s)
+
Gc(s)
G(s)
-
•
Thiết kế GC(s) sao cho sau khi thiết kế hệ thống thỏa yêu cầu:
K*v = 10, ΦM* ≥ 400 , GM* ≥ 20dB
Ví dụ 4
Sơ đồ điều khiển
10
G(s) =
s(s + 1)(s + 10)
R(s)
C(s)
+
Gc(s)
G(s)
-
•
Thiết kế GC(s) sao cho sau khi thiết kế hệ thống thỏa yêu cầu:
K*v = 10, ΦM* ≥ 400 , GM* ≥ 20dB